eAccelerator

Discovered last night that there is a successor to turck-mmcache called eAccelerator. I’ve been looking for a replacement PHP optimizer/cache since turck-mmcache seems to be abandoned (last release was in 2003) except for a commit to CVS last year to make it compatible with PHP5.

Got eAccelerator up and running on some dev servers and it works great. Right now it’s just basically the turck code refactored a bit with a few bugfixes but it’s good to see the project actually has some activity. I plan on deploying it on this site and RedvsBlue within the next day or two.
